VTPMD 6250 - Evolutionary Genomics of Bacteria Spring. 1 credit.
Enrollment limited to: graduate students.
M. Stanhope.
Comparative genomics of bacteria is a valuable approach to deriving information on pathogenesis, antibiotic resistance, host adaptation, and genome evolution. This course provides an evolutionary perspective on comparative bacterial genomics, focusing in particular on pathogens of human and agricultural importance. The course includes lectures, discussion of relevant scientific literature, and hands-on bioinformatics exercises.
